- Abstract
INTRODUCTION: In consequence of the current food and nutrition problems, the Food and Nutrition Education is consolidated as an important health promotion strategy, especially in childhood, as it is a period in which food behavior is built. Its actions are based on different educational and pedagogical approaches that foster dialogue and a reflection on aspects related to food and nutrition throughout the life of individuals. OBJECTIVE: To present a the lived experience with the application of recreational-pedagogical activities in Food and Nutrition Education (EAN) for preschoolers of an educational institution. METHODOLOGY: This is a qualitative experience report that describes the development of a nutritional intervention project through Food and Nutrition Education (EAN) activities, called "Nourishing the Knowledge" ("Nutrindo o Saber"), carried out in a private school located in the urban area of the municipality of Visconde do Rio Branco, state of Minas Gerais, during the period from August to October 2017. Nine meetings were held at the school, each lasting 60 minutes. The used teaching methods included expositorydialogic classes, culinary workshops, sensory evaluation practices and puppet theater, so that the educational process happened in a dynamic and bilateral way. In all activities, the Dietary Guidelines for the Brazilian Population was used as theoretical reference. RESULTS AND DISCUSSION: The sample consisted of 56 preschoolers and students from 2 to 7 years old. At the end of the activities, the parents or guardians were asked, through a questionnaire, if these activities were enough to change the eating habits of the children, 85,70% answered positively. The Food and Nutrition Education (EAN) when worked in a playful way, in addition to bringing the scientific knowledge closer to the childhood universe, also accelerates the learning process by providing participation opportunities for the target audience, demystifying a theory in which the learner is the receiver and the educator is the source of the knowledge. In order to make as pleasant activities both for the educator and for pupil, it was sought to establish an affectional bond between them during the nutritional education actions. CONCLUSION: It is considered that the proposed activities met their objectives of providing knowledge about healthy eating, sensitizing them in the adoption of healthy eating habits.
